  • I just don't get MGM's prop lines. You can't really use them on an individual bet because they're so small, but tossing them into parlays seems to make sense.

    For instance, they have Luis Torrens as +650/-1400 to hit/not hit a HR. By comparison, Anthony Rizzo is +725/-1600. So the MGM oddsmakers believe Torrens has a better chance of hitting a HR today than Anthony Rizzo does. Just FYI, Torrens has ONE career HR in 252 ABs. Bizarre.

    • DK has a mispriced odds boost: Bieber 10+ Ks @ +210. Max $87 bet. FD has u9.5 Ks @ -102, so it's a guaranteed $46.

      DK: bet $86
      FD: bet $134
      Total bet: $220
      Total payout: $266
      Guarantee: $46

                  • Interesting scenario playing out now on DK.

                    Yesterday, they ran a promo on Arenado hitting a HR during the DH, boosted to +200. Problem is, they left it up after the games had started, and even after Arenado did indeed hit a HR. Well, some enterprising individual noticed this and alerted the entire R/Sportsbook thread on Reddit, and everyone dropped what they were doing to lay down the max $83.38 wager. Then, when the 2nd game ended, DK actually paid out everybody who placed a bet, even late bets -- a nice $167 payday on your max $83 wager.

                    But hold the phone! They reversed this payout, and even placed phantom wagers in your account for the entire paid out amount, so now you were underwater as if the initial wager lost. Now how can that be? The Reddit group went bonkers and started blasting tweets, and supposedly DK started paying out the bets again. I have not gotten my payout back, as of now.

                    I took advantage of it, and I still feel dirty. Obviously someone is getting canned over this!
